Fashion Fair Mall Fresno: Teens Arrested After Smash-and-Grab at Shiekh Shoes

Four teenagers were arrested after a brazen smash-and-grab robbery at the Shiekh Shoes store in Fashion Fair Mall, Fresno. The incident occurred around 3 am on a Friday, when the suspects used a stolen Kia to ram open the store’s entrance.

Surveillance footage captured the four teens, aged between 15 and 17, using the stolen car to force open the doors of the Shiekh store at Fashion Fair Mall. They quickly entered the store twice, grabbing armfuls of clothing each time.

Store employees estimated the value of the stolen merchandise to be at least $10,000. Fresno Police Sergeant Diana Trueba Vega stated that officers were able to quickly disseminate a description of the suspect vehicle, a gray Kia, with the help of Fashion Fair Mall security.

Sheriff’s deputies spotted a matching vehicle shortly after and attempted a traffic stop. However, the suspects initiated a pursuit, even using a fire extinguisher to try and deter the pursuing officers. The chase concluded on Santa Ana Avenue when the four suspects abandoned the vehicle, which was filled with the stolen clothing, and attempted to flee on foot.

Law enforcement established a perimeter and apprehended all four suspects. Sgt. Vega commented on the suspects’ failed attempt, stating their lack of preparedness against law enforcement.

The crime spree began earlier, with the theft of the Kia from the Villas Del Norte Apartments near Ashlan and Hughes. An ABC30 insider provided footage of the same suspects stealing the car, confirming its connection to the Fashion Fair Mall incident. Sgt. Vega noted the recent trend of stolen Kia vehicles due to a known vulnerability.

While the car owner faces significant damage, the Shiekh Shoes store at Fashion Fair Mall was fortunate to recover all of the stolen merchandise. An employee, who wished to remain anonymous, revealed that the store maintains locked exterior doors due to frequent break-ins. The employee described the incident as the worst they had experienced, highlighting the intensity of driving a car through the store’s entrance.

The incident underscores the ongoing security concerns at Fashion Fair Mall, particularly for vulnerable businesses like Shiekh Shoes. Despite the frequency of break-ins, the quick response of law enforcement and the recovery of the stolen goods offer a positive outcome in this case.

The four apprehended teenagers face multiple charges, including burglary, possession of a stolen vehicle, and conspiracy to commit a felony.
